Transaction 59aeb4328e03580254fbd8a763e6f3d217dfdaf4035e9a171ca11bd82c85e73b
1 Input
1 Output
-
59aeb4328e03580254fbd8a763e6f3d217dfdaf4035e9a171ca11bd82c85e73b:0
- value
- 25544993
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e2efbd8011550c85f845120370d66bb94b563461 OP_EQUAL
- address
- 3NNwqLjQgdxDtichWvr8yEWZbNaAe8uagR